The temp map is a great new feature! It will likely surpass the need to use
the dice window (which I cannot do anyway since I am a handicapped windows
user).

I'm having a hard time understanding where the equity values and "best move"
come from, since values in the temp map do not agree with the values in my
analysis window.

In the attached position, the temp map calls 24/13 the best move for a roll
of 65 (2-ply), but 2-ply analysis window shows 23/18 24/18 as better by .003
cubeful, and by .001 cubeless.  Also the 2-ply equity listed in the temp map
is +0.693, yet 2-ply cubeful analysis gives 24/13 an equity of +0.344, and
the cubeless equity is +0.468.

I thought for a moment GNUBG might not be normalizing the "temp map" equity
to the cube value, but +0.693 isn't quite the same as (+0.344 * 2).

Am I mis-interpreting the numbers, or is there an issue with the way GNUBG
populates the temp map?
